Vitaresp Fx Mango Flavour Bottle Of 60ml Suspension
Description
Vitaresp FX suspension is generally used in children to treat allergies, such as runny nose, watery eyes, itching, swelling, congestion, sneezing and skin allergies. The medication can also be benefi
cial in asthmatic conditions. Do not take more than the prescribed dose. The dose you are given will depend on your condition and how you respond to the treatment. Store the medication in a cool and dry place. Make sure to keep it away from children and pets. If you have taken more than the prescribed dose and you experience symptoms of overdose, contact your doctor immediately or rush to the nearest hospital.

Interactions
Interactions with other medicines
- Phenytoin, phenobarbital and rifampicin may decrease the efficacy of montelukast
- Co-administration of fexofenadine with ketoconazole or erythromycin increases the level of fexofenadine in plasma
- Concurrent administration of an antacid containing magnesium hydroxide or aluminium gels before fexofenadine hydrochloride reduces the bioavailability
- Co-administration of phenobarbital with montelukast decreases the area under the plasma concentration for montelukast
- Co-administration of montelukast and gemfibrozil increases the systemic exposure of montelukast
Storage and disposal
- Keep this suspension in the original container or packet
- Keep the medication a cool and dry in its original container between 25-28°C
- A bottle with an expiration date that has passed should be discarded immediately
- It should not be flushed or thrown away in the sink
- Keep away from children and pets
